    August 21, 2021, Poonch, Jammu and Kashmir, India: Indian Muslim girls tie ‘rakhi‘ (sacred thread) onto the wrists of Indian Army Jawans (soldiers) at Khasa, some 250 km from Jammu, during the Hindu festival of ‘Raksha Bandhan‘. The festival celebrates the eternal bonds between sisters and brothers, symbolised by the ‘rakhisr which sisters tie around their brothers‘ wrists.
